无线多媒体传感器网络视频流多路径路由算法

摘    要:无线多媒体传感器网络中的视频流传输,需要提供多样QoS保障.提出一种基于改进蚁群算法多路径路由算法ACMRA(ant colony based multipath routing algorithm),以寻找具有多种优先级路径的路径集,并对重要性不同的视频数据进行相应路径的选择.通过优化网络链路上人工信息素的初始分布,改进后的蚁群算法具有更快的可行路径发现速度及收敛速度.多路径机制的引入提高了网络数据吞吐量与视频传输性能,同时可均衡网络资源,延长网络生命.实验结果表明,算法ACMRA在网络性能、视频传榆性能与网络生命周期方面,较之其他路由算法具有明显优势.

Multi-Path Routing Algorithm for Video Stream in Wireless Multimedia Sensor Networks

Abstract:A variety of QoS guarantee is to be needed in the real-time transmission of video stream in wireless multimedia sensor networks.A multi-path routing algorithm ACMRA(ant colony based multipath routing algorithm) based on improved ant colony algorithm is proposed in this paper to find the paths set which includes paths according to different priorties.It also takes the importance of video data into consideration when making path choice.The improved ant colony algorithm enjoys faster finding and convergence speed by optimizing the initial distribution of artificial pheromone on network link.By introducing the multi-path mechanism throughput,the network and video transmission performance are both enhanced,while it also balances network resources and prolongs the network life cycle.Compared with the other classic routing algorithm,the experimental results illustrate that ACMRA has obvious advantages in terms of raising network,video transmission performance,and extending the network life cycle.
